OK, I just picked up a '70 1.7L and it didn't run. I narrowed it down to electrical problems, and I just replaced the distributer cap and rotor, charged the battery and got it tested, replaced the spark plug wires and coil, and made sure everything looked good. However it still doesn't work.
I tried sparking the starter motor to make it run, and even that didn't get it to turn over. Now the really weird thing is that yesterday, I got it to turn over first try by just turning the key but now it won't do that. Does anyone have suggestions or pointers of things I can look at? yes, that's all good and fine.. but,
did you clean the Pos+ battery terminals? both ends? this single thing will get you the same symptoms..... and the fix will save you a bunch of money and time. FYI.. if i wire my solenoid to my ignition switch and detach the main power to the starter i get the same results as your experiencing. (IMG:http://www.914world.com/bbs2/html/emoticons/biggrin.gif) |
